What is an inequality?

Back

An inequality is a mathematical statement that compares two expressions and shows that one is greater than, less than, greater than or equal to, or less than or equal to the other.

How do you solve the inequality 4x ≤ x?

Back

To solve 4x ≤ x, subtract x from both sides to get 3x ≤ 0, then divide by 3 to find x ≤ 0.

What is the first step in solving the inequality |x + 4| - 8 > 2?

Back

The first step is to add 8 to both sides, resulting in |x + 4| > 10.

What does the absolute value of a number represent?

Back

The absolute value of a number represents its distance from zero on the number line, regardless of direction.
